I have a 1998 Oldsmobile Cutlass with about 64,000 miles and the 3100 engine. The fan for the heater and a.c. will not blow any air on the 1 and 2 setting, anything above that and it works fine. I think it is the blower motor resistor. Am i correct? If so, is it located on the passenger side underneath the glove compartment? Any help is greatly appreciated! Thanks!
